Transaction 26601aa25021f23147f9952e7c4ae21403f09924e10ee93e34d531c244dfabf2

3 Input
2 Outputs
  • 26601aa25021f23147f9952e7c4ae21403f09924e10ee93e34d531c244dfabf2:0
  • value  19000000
    address  1BiMWsuDmXoW21fZ6veDHJXbhkTp8iQsaF
  • 26601aa25021f23147f9952e7c4ae21403f09924e10ee93e34d531c244dfabf2:1
  • value  293696
    address  bc1q3tc673k8n7tu224a2nlaarl4eru5ty8ccfmxk2